Runbook fragment — Cratewise pick-list optimizer, release 2.9. After the staging soak completes, rebuild the optimizer binary with the production solver flags and run the golden-route regression suite. Do not skip the cold-cache timing check; it has caught two regressions this year. When all gates pass, sign the artifact for distribution. Use the release signing key that follows.

rollout seal: bky19_eMLCfa2rZ3EgiNqssvu

**Ticket: Flaky DNS resolution in staging for Pondrel API**

Hey Marisol — we're seeing intermittent NXDOMAIN responses when Pondrel workers resolve the internal metrics host. Happens maybe 1 in 40 lookups, mostly after pod restarts. Suspect the stub resolver cache in our base image is racing the sidecar init. Retries mask it in prod, but it's slowing the release soak tests. Not a blocker yet, but worth eyes before we cut Friday's candidate. Repro trace is attached under the token below.

build token for fajop-kageg: htk14_a2d40227103e0f

Runbook: account recovery for Keyturn, our secrets-rotation utility. New folks: if a rotation job fails mid-run, the operator account may auto-lock to prevent partial writes. First, confirm the job state is "halted" in the Keyturn dashboard, then request a recovery session from the on-call lead. The recovery flow prompts for the team passphrase before re-enabling rotation; never paste it into chat. For the current cycle, the passphrase is:

vault phrase of fajef-yaduf = zorox-gorael-oliael-sorax-ulador-sorius